CRICKET
TOKOMARU BAY v. TI'PAROA
(Special to the Times.)
The first match of the season was played at Tokomaru Bay at till weekjend. N. Cottle took two fine catches and Ifollever one. and J. Conolc one. J. Oates allowed no byes in either innings. Moody's off included o sixes. When Tuparou "hatted again. F. Wickens took two wickets for 1, and should have had a hat trick, but the fieldsman dropped a catch off the third ball. The scores would have been much higher but for tile fairly long grass. Tuparoa. first innings.—Jh Tamihore. c Wickens b Cotile o: H. -M. Akers, c H'ollever b W. Oates 2J: J’.
